Disclosure history (5)newest first
- Indiana State AGas victim2023-02-27
William Warren Properties reported a data breach to the Indiana Attorney General. The breach occurred on 2023-01-23 and was reported on 2023-02-27. 2 Indiana residents were affected. 1,750 individuals affected in total.
- California State AGas victim2023-02-27
William Warren Properties, Inc. notified California residents of a data breach where an unauthorized actor accessed server folders between January 24 and January 26, 2023. The company identified unusual activity on January 26, 2023. Affected data may include names, addresses, and Social Security numbers. The company engaged a cybersecurity firm, contained the incident, and is offering one year of credit monitoring.
- Massachusetts State AGas victim2023-02-15
William Warren Properties reported a data breach to the Massachusetts Office of Consumer Affairs and Business Regulation. The breach was reported on 2023-02-15. 3 Massachusetts residents were affected. The report records the breach type as electronic.
- Maine State AGas victim2023-02-15
William Warren Properties reported a data breach to the Maine Attorney General, stating that an external system breach (hacking) occurred between January 23, 2023, and January 26, 2023. The breach was discovered on January 30, 2023. The compromised information includes names in combination with financial account numbers or credit/debit card numbers and their associated security codes or PINs. One Maine resident was affected, out of a total of 445 individuals. The company offered one year of credit monitoring and identity theft protection services through Equifax to those affected.
- Montana State AGas victim2023-02-15
William Warren Properties, Inc. notified Montana residents of a data security incident where an unauthorized actor accessed server folders between Jan 24-26, 2023. Personal info including names, SSNs, and bank account numbers were potentially exposed. The company engaged a cybersecurity firm and is offering one year of Equifax credit monitoring.
